The text of 1639 (as written in the WA voter pamphlet) contains no language about carry, open or concealed, by state or out of state residents. Carry is not addressed at all.
SO, 1639 creates no changes in carry law or policy.
If the people involved make changes to WA state policy about reciprocity, that's entirely their own decision, not something driven by 1639, except as its passage emboldens further gun control enthusiasts.
